The 2025 Christmas special of *Beyond Paradise*, a spin-off from *Death in Paradise*, has left audiences emotionally moved, with many viewers expressing their tears over the heartfelt narrative. Set against the backdrop of Detective Inspector Humphrey Goodman’s wedding, the episode also features a poignant reunion between long-lost siblings, prompting calls for a more prominent scheduling slot in 2026.

The *Beyond Paradise* Christmas special aired on 21 December 2025, just days before Christmas, and has sparked significant viewer engagement, with many expressing their emotional reactions on social media. The episode revolved around the wedding of Humphrey Goodman, played by Kris Marshall, and Martha Lloyd, portrayed by Sally Bretton, while intertwining the narrative of a mute man named David searching for his sister after decades apart. This emotional twist resonated deeply with audiences, leading to discussions about the show's scheduling and its deserving place in primetime television.

What is *Beyond Paradise* about?

*Beyond Paradise* is a spin-off from *Death in Paradise*, following Detective Inspector Humphrey Goodman as he solves crimes in Devon while navigating his new life with fiancée Martha Lloyd.
